Re: Hamatora: The series starts months after the end of last series and the members of Hamatora are picking up the pieces.  They are trying their best to move on and continue work as normal, but the new public awareness of Minimum Holders is having a negative impact on their business.

    I am actually kind of happy to see the return of this series, the artwork even looks a little better too.  I'm still not sure if I will read the manga, which covers parts of the story not covered in the anime.  The comedy is back, following the serious way the original show ended, but it will be great when the action and drama kicks in again too.



Hanayamata (ハナヤマタ): A girl with an identity complex wanders through life dreaming of the day when a fairy godmother will take her away to a more fulfilling reality.  A chance encounter one evening with a kimono clad foreigner signals the change she has dreamed of, but she is reluctant to accept her fate.  When the odd girl shows up at school as a transfer student from America, with the unlikely name of Hana Fountainstand, her world becomes troublesome.  The American is 100% Japanophile and wants nothing more than to make as many Japanese friends as possible and tries to start up a traditional dance club in school, working desperately to recruit the awkward girl. 

    In the beginning I was unsure about this, it seemed annoying, the voice acting is pretty crappy and it seems like nothing but an innocuous moe show.  The introduction of the crazed foreigner added some needed comedic relief so it might not be that bad after all.  Time will tell, but I don't see this being one of the better shows this season.  For now it will stay on my watch list until it becomes bothersome.



Ao Haru Ride (アオハライド): In middle school miscommunications caused her to lose the live of her life.  He moved away before she could clear up the misunderstanding.  In high school she has changed her image to not attract boys, knowing how other girls can be vicious and petty towards popular girls.  She is always searching for her list love to return however.  When he reappears with a new identity she thinks she can make up for lost time.  Something is different with him though and his attitude towards her is cold and cruel.  Can she figure out what can be done to recapture his heart as well as be true to her?

    This is a relatively serious story with some well placed humor.  The artwork and atmosphere reminds me bit of Say 'I Love You'.  I think I will enjoy this but don’t expect or want it to be long and drawn out.



Sabagebu! (さばげぶっ!): Transferring to a new school can be rough, but getting tricked into joining the weirdest club in school is even harder.  The new girl at an all-girl’s high school is dragged into the Survival Game Club by the beautiful club president.  She grudgingly follows along and enters the world of air soft war gaming.

    This is both a war gaming fan service vehicle and an offbeat comedy.  I’m not that into the war-game aspect, but I’ll take machinegun fanservice over panty shots every 3 minutes.  The humor is goofy and even breaks the 3rd wall.  Plus, there’s a mysterious giant duck thing...
 



Maido! Urayasu Tekkin Kazoku (毎度!浦安鉄筋家族): A 2-minute per episode gag anime about a crazed family.  The first episode deals with them on their way to a vacation at a hot spring but they can't keep the body of the car together while on the freeway.

    This looks really fun!  The animation is fantastic for a cheep gag-manga anime.  The characters are classic 4koma gag style and are interpreted well in the anime form.  I look forward to more!!

 



Himegoto (ひめゴト): A high school student tries to evade debtors by dressing in drag.  He is rescued by the all female student council who recruits him due to his beauty.  When they find out his parents travel the world racking up debt in his name they decide to pay it off in exchange for him to be the student councils cross dressing dog for the rest of high school.

    This could be a rather entertaining series.  Its only 4 minutes per episode which makes it better, fast paced, straight to the point.  Even better...it appears all the fanservice will deal with the boy while dressed as a girl...nice change of pace and I will read into it as being a snub.
